Five years after his farewell, young wolf is back with an animated feature film! During New York Comic Con on Saturday, October 8th, it wasn’t the first trailer to be revealed, but a shocking one that has already moved many fans of the show that marked the end of the 2010s. But that’s not all: the release date has – and finally – been announced.
Fascinating its loyal fans for six seasons and 100 episodes, the MTV series will find its audience on January 26 on the Paramount+ broadcasting platform, which should soon arrive in France. Therefore, we will have to wait until 2023 to discover the rest of the adventures of the heroes who have left their mark on all generations of werewolf fans…
While most of the actors and actresses in the original cast have agreed to reprise their roles, a few key characters will be missing. Indeed, Dylan O’Brien (Stiles), Arden Cho (Kira) and Cody Christian (Theo) refused to appear in this movie. However, Russell Mulcahy, who directed at least forty episodes of the series, made this feature film. Original Teen Wolf: The Movietherefore it should please the nostalgia.
